RRB ALP Admit Card For September 4 CBT Released:
On 31st August 2018, Railway Recruitment Board has released the e-call letter/Admit Card for Computer-Based Test (CBT) for ALP and Technician recruitment scheduled on September 4, 2018. RRB earlier announced to conduct the ALP and technician first stage written exam on September 4, 2018 for candidates in flood hit Kerala. Candidates whose exam is on September 4, 2018 can download their admit cards directly from the below granted official link.

RRB ALP, Technician 2018 Exam for Kerala Candidates is now fixed on 4th September 2018:
As per the official notification released on August 23, 2018 by Railway Recruitment Board (RRB) of Indian Railways on its official site www.rrbahmedabad.gov.in, The RRB ALP, Technician 2018 1st Stage CBT of those (i) candidates whose examination had been cancelled on 9th August 2018, (ii) Candidates of Kerala whose examination on 17th, 20th & 21st August 2018 had been postponed and (iii) eligible candidates whose scheduling has not yet been released is now fixed on 4th September 2018.
RRB ALP, Technician 4th September Exam Admit Card/E call letter will be available for download from 31st August 2018. SMS and email regarding exam city, date and shift have been sent to all the above candidates. Free travel facility will be available for all the candidates whose examination was cancelled on 9th August 2018.

RRB ALP and Technician Admit Card 2018 for August 20 Exam released:
On August 16, 2018, Railway Recruitment Board has issued RRB Assistant Loco Pilot (ALP) & Technician Admit Card and RRB Group D Admit Card 2018 on its official website indiarail.gov.in for 2018 Prelims (Stage I) written exam, which is scheduled on August 20. RRB is scheduled to conduct the First Stage CBT for RRB ALP & Technician Recruitment 2018 from August 9 to August 31, 2018. All the candidates who will appear for the RRB ALP and Technician First Stage CBT exam can download the 2018 admit card through the below provided direct official link. According to RRB official data, nearly 48 lakh candidates will be taking the 2018 RRB CBT First stage exam for 66,502 vacancies of assistant loco-pilots (ALP) and technicians.

RRB Group C ALP, Technician and Group D Admit Card 2018 to be released soon:
Railway Recruitment Board (RRB) will release the admit card for the first stage of Computer-Based Test (CBT) of Group C, D posts soon. The first stage CBT for RRB Group C ALP, Technician 2018 recruitment will be conducted from August 9. As per the previous trend, the RRB may release the admit card four days prior to the exam date. On July 26, 2018, RRB also activated the mock test link for Group C and Group D first stage CBT. The RRB Group C and Group D first stage CBT is conducted for 60 minutes. There will be a total of 75 multiple-choice questions from Mathematics, General Intelligence, Reasoning, General Science, General Awareness and one-third marks will be deducted for every wrong answer. RRB Admit Card Overview:
Railway Recruitment Board (RRB) officially issues Admit Card only through online mode for candidates who have applied for various Railway Exams conducted across India. RRB Admit Card for Railway Exams of popular posts such as NTPC, SSE, JE, ALP and Group D can be downloaded from this single page.RRB Admit Card is mandatory for each candidate to get entry in the examination hall. So candidate those who applied for any Railway Exam should download RRB Admit Card at least a day before the commencement of RRB Exam. RRB Admit Card bears the important details such as examination date, time, venue, personal identification details of the candidate, etc.

How to download RRB Admit Card?
For Downloading RRB Admit Card, Candidates need to enter the following details in the appropriate boxes in the given link:
-
User id which is your Registration number given during application form submission
-
Password which is your Date of Birth as entered during online application stage.
How to retain forgotten Registration Number to obtain RRB Admit card?
If you forgot your Registration Number, then click on menu “Forgot Registration No.?”. And then enter the following details:- Your Name (As filled in Application Form)
- Father’s Name (As filled in Application Form)
- Date of Birth
- Mobile Number (As filled in Application Form)
What are the details to be checked in RRB Admit Card?
Before appearing for RRB Exam, Candidates must check the following details in their RRB Admit Card/ Hall Ticket:- Candidate’s Name
- Registration number
- Candidate’s Date of Birth
- Candidate’s roll number
- Date of RRB Examination/ Document Verification
- Time of RRB Examination/ Document Verification
- Venue Details of RRB Exam/ Document Verification
- Code of RRB Exam Center
- Other important guidelines for candidates
What are the Documents to be submitted at the time of RRB Exam along with RRB Admit Card?
Along with the RRB Admit Card, Candidate must carry two passport size photographs along with any one of the following photo identity proof (in original as well as photocopy) such as- Passport
- Adhar card
- PAN card
- Driving Licence
- Voter’s card
RRB NTPC Admit Card:
This year RRB is organizing Railway Group D RRB NTPC (Non-Technical Popular Category) exam for filling 18,252 vacancies under the posts of- Assistant Station Master (ASM),
- Junior Accounts Assistant-cum-Typist,
- Senior Clerk-cum-Typist,
- Goods guard,
- Traffic Apprentice (TA),
- Commercial Apprentice (CA),
- Traffic Assistant,
- Enquiry Cum Reservation Clerk (ECRC),
- Senior Timekeeper
- First, the RRB NTPC Stage I admit card will be released for those candidates who register with RRB NTPC Exam.
- And then RRB NTPC Stage II admit card will be released for those candidates who qualified Stage I Exam.
- Then, RRB NTPC Admit Card for Typing Test will be issued only for the post of Junior Accounts Assistant-cum-Typist & Senior Clerk-cum-Typist) for those who qualified Stage II Exam.
- RRB NTPC Admit Card for Aptitude Test will be issued only for the posts of Assistant Station Master (ASM), Traffic Assistant) for those who qualified Stage II Exam.
- RRB NTPC Admit Card for Document verification (DV) is issued for the final shortlisted candidates.
RRB ALP Admit Card:
Candidates who applied for around 23,800+ vacancies under the post of “Assistant Loco Pilot (ALP)/ Technician Grade III” can download their RRB Assistant Loco Pilot (ALP) Admit Card from the above provided region wise links. The selection of the candidates for ALP post is done on three phases viz- Written test,
- Document verification, and
- Medical fitness test.
Written Test Pattern for ALP:
Examination Type - Objective Type;Exam Duration - 90 Minutes.
Subjects | No. of Questions | Marks |
General Awareness | 25 | 25 |
General intelligence | 5 | 5 |
General Science | 30 | 30 |
Reasoning Ability | 10 | 10 |
Numerical Aptitude | 20 | 20 |
Technical Knowledge | 30 | 30 |
Total | 120 | 120 |
Those who pass the ALP written test are called for document verification and personal interview. After clearing this level, the medical fitness of the candidate is checked.
RRB JE and SSE Admit Card:
Candidates who applied for the posts of “Junior Engineer (JE) and Senior Section Engineer (SSE)” can download their RRB JE/ SSE Admit Card from the above provided region wise links. The selection of the candidates for Junior Engineer (JE)/ Senior Section Engineer (SSE) posts in Railways is done on three phases viz- Online Exam,
- Document verification, and
- Medical fitness test.
Online Exam Pattern for Junior Engineer (JE)/ Senior Section Engineer (SSE):
Examination Type - Objective Type;Exam Mode - Online;
Exam Duration - 120 Minutes;
Paper language - English, Hindi, Urdu and local languages.
Negative marking - 1/3 (i.e., 0.33) marks to be deducted for each wrong answer.
Subjects | No. of Questions | Marks |
General Intelligence and Reasoning | 60 | 60 |
General Awareness | ||
Arithmetic | ||
Technical Subjects | 90 | 90 |
General Science | ||
Total | 150 | 150 |
Those who pass the JE/ SSE written test are called for document Verification. After clearing this level, the medical fitness of the candidate is checked. There is no Interview for this JE, SSE recruitment.

Written Exam Pattern for Group D posts:
Examination Type - Objective Type;Exam Mode - Online;
Exam Duration - 90 Minutes;
Paper language - Hindi, English and regional language(s).
Negative marking - One mark shall be deducted for three wrong answers.
Question paper for the Written Test shall be based on Class 10th standard aimed to assess general knowledge/ awareness, mathematics and reasoning etc.
Subjects | No. of Questions | Marks |
General Knowledge | 20 | 20 |
Arithmetic Ability | 25 | 25 |
General Intelligence | 25 | 25 |
General Science | 30 | 30 |
Total | 100 | 100 |
Minimum pass marks will be 40% for General candidates, 30% for SC/ST and OBC candidates.
Physical Efficiency Test (PET) for Group D posts:
Physical Efficiency Test [PET] will be qualifying in nature and criterion for the same will be as under:Male Candidates | Female Candidates |
Should be able to run for a distance of 1500 metres in 6 minute in one chance. |
Should be able to run for a distance of 400 metres in 3 minutes in one chance. |
Those who pass the Group D written test are called for Physical Efficiency Test (PET). After clearing this level, candidates are called for Document Verification. There is no Interview for this Group D recruitment.
